A special message from our CEO - Adam Jackson (@smartblackman):
Peace & Blessings Family,
I am excited to share some significant news. Starting this month, I will begin transitioning from my role as CEO of Leaders of a Beautiful Struggle (LBS), with my complete departure slated for the end of 2024.
Why am I departing LBS? Simply put - it’s time.
I have entered a new chapter in my life, one filled with new opportunities to explore and experiences to embrace. The time has come for me to embark on a new journey.
Who could have imagined that 14 years would pass so quickly?
From our humble beginnings as a small student organization on a college campus to becoming a leading Pan-African political organization, our journey has exceeded my wildest dreams. I am in awe of the experiences I have had over the years.
From passing statewide legislation and leading a national debate institute to traveling across the US to organize and inspire younger generations of Black people, it has been an incredible ride.
Thank you to the entire LBS team. Your support has been invaluable. You have held me down, held me together, and pushed me forward, all at once. I would not be the leader I am today without you.
Thank you to everyone who has given their time, talent, or resources to LBS. Your contributions made it possible for me to lead. I could not have come this far without your love and support.
I want to give a special thank you to my love, Cathryn, for being such a loving and supportive partner throughout this process.
Serving my community alongside the most committed team of Black people has been one of the greatest honors of my life.
I am confident that LBS will continue to thrive and advance our people’s liberation in tremendously capable hands.
Onward and upward. Uhuru!
-Adam
